That is exactly what a small business entrepreneur and Mum to seven (Yes, seven!) did over this past year. Emma Pinfold already had many strings to her bow in the form of business owner, wife, mum, step mum, and singer in a band. Yet suddenly she found herself, like us all, plunged into the uncertainty of a pandemic and expected to keep her head above water, whilst simultaneously homeschooling.

Undoubtedly, this was daunting but Emma doesn’t suffer trepidation - even before coronavirus she has shown herself to be an entrepreneur and a fighter. Back in December 2009 with 3 young sons, she ran her first preloved designed pieces sale. The event was a roaring success and since then has flourished into ‘From Bond Street to Your Street’ boutiques at three locations and online.

Last year, with the closure of her beautiful boutiques, she focused on growing her Facebook community group to over 1.7k members, organising popular live auctions for one of a kind pre-loved designer items. These events are successful and in keeping with Emma’s aim of providing unique items to customers with her personal tailored approach.

She states,“I always did something I was a little not ready to do. I think that’s how you grow.”

Emma’s inspiring story serves to demonstrate how resilient women are; her ability to diversify has kept her, her brand, and her family forging ahead through these difficult times.
